#Fulani_heardsmen_storms_Owerri_and_killed_two.

According to a student we interviewed "In the morning of Tuesday we saw men of the police of Orji division owerri carrying two dead bodies (non students) which were identified as Mr Uwem a calabar man nd the other an Hausa man, name unknown who were said to be killed by Fulani heardsmen around bishops court students residence, orji of IMO State University by 2am on Tuesday morning".

Some people of the residence when being interviewed by our media crew said they saw the Fulani herdsmen parading with their cows in large number they have not seen before, in the early hours of Tuesday morning by around 1am from their different hostels nd houses heading towards black berry hostel, after some minutes sounds of gunshots were heard at about 2am.

To our greatest surprise when it was morning on that same day around 8am only to see police men of the Orji division carrying two dead bodies who were shot and stabbed to death inside their car.

When the news went round, some comrades of the Alliance on Wednesday morning which includes Comr Avalon, black berry Hostel president and others visited the scene only to discover blood deposit on the ground.

Comr Avalon who was the immediate past director of transport then urges all the students who are still around as a result of project defense or working trying to save some money for the next semester to be very careful and avoid late night movement and also report any suspicious movement to the police, as security is every man's business.
